Demand for 10% Clearance Value Payment Unjustified after CENVAT Credit Reversal on Exempted Goods Production.

February 18, 2017

Case Laws     Central Excise     AT

Reversal of CENVAT credit - Department has force upon the assessee to pay 10% of the value of clearances even though the assessee has reversed the credit attributable to the input services used for manufacture of exempted goods - Demand unsustainable - AT
